Asymptotic irreducibility conjecture for maximal uniquely maximal Condorcet domains

Let a maximal uniquely maximal Condorcet domain (MUCD) be a maximal Condorcet domain of the type considered in the paper, and call it irreducible when no proper subset of at least two alternatives is consecutive in every ranking in the domain. A property holds asymptotically almost surely when the proportion of MUCDs having that property tends to 11 as nn tends to infinity.

Irreducibility conjecture. MUCDs are asymptotically almost surely irreducible.

The claim is motivated by the enumeration through degree 77, where reducible MUCDs become more numerous but are expected to be asymptotically outnumbered by irreducible ones. No resolution is given in the supplied text.
